TSS Revenue Grows 172% to a Record $148.1 Million in FY 2024; Increases EPS to $0.24, Up from $0.00 in 2023
TSS Inc (NASDAQ:TSSI) reported exceptional financial results for FY 2024, with revenue surging 172% to $148.1 million. The company's growth was primarily driven by strong demand for AI rack integration services.
Key financial highlights include:
- Net income increased to $6.0 million from $74,000 in 2023
- Diluted EPS rose to $0.24 from breakeven
- Adjusted EBITDA grew 283% to $10.2 million
Revenue breakdown shows Procurement Services at $117.5 million (+205%), Systems Integration at $22.6 million (+157%), and Facilities Management at $8.0 million (+13%). The fourth quarter demonstrated strong momentum with revenue up 105% to $50.0 million and EPS reaching $0.08. The company secured a multi-year agreement with its largest customer and is expanding capacity with a new state-of-the-art facility expected to be operational by June 2025.

About Non-GAAP Financial Measures
Adjusted EBITDA is a supplemental financial measure not defined under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P). We define Adjusted EBITDA as net income (loss) before net interest expense, income taxes, depreciation and amortization, impairment loss on goodwill and other intangibles, stock-based compensation, provision for bad debts and certain extraordinary items. We present Adjusted EBITDA because we believe this supplemental measure of operating performance is helpful in comparing our operating results across reporting periods on a consistent basis by excluding items that may, or could, have a disproportionately positive or negative impact on our results of operations in any particular period. We also use Adjusted EBITDA as a factor in evaluating the performance of certain management personnel when determining incentive compensation.
Adjusted EBITDA may not be comparable to similarly titled measures reported by other companies. Adjusted EBITDA, while providing useful information, should not be considered in isolation or as an alternative to net income or cash flows as determined under GAAP. Consistent with Regulation G under the U.S. federal securities laws, Adjusted EBITDA has been reconciled to the nearest GAAP measure, and this reconciliation is located under the heading "Adjusted EBITDA Reconciliation" following the Consolidated Statements of Operations included in this press release.
